What Are Low-Volatility Slots?
In the world of online slots, volatility (or variance) refers to the level of risk associated with a slot game. Low-volatility slots are those that offer smaller but more frequent payouts. These games tend to have a higher hit frequency, meaning players are more likely to land winning combinations during their gameplay. The prizes in low-volatility slots may not be as large as those in high-volatility games, but the consistent wins help maintain excitement and engagement.
